Deets on The Spread:
Samosa: I used frozen Deep Indian Kitchen samosa that I baked in the oven and served with my Cilantro Jalapeño Sauce.
Grapes, Crackers, Crostini & Cheese! I love taking some brie, popping it in the microwave, and serving it with some delicious jam on a piece of toasted baguette!
Curry Cashews– the perfect snack for wine or a cocktail
Hakka Noodles– You can make these a day ahead!
Roasted Cauliflower with Chimichurri – Add any other veggies you have on hand! Tastes great on top of a scoop of hummus!
How to Make Your Time Together Extra Special:
- Send your significant other a little calendar invite for date night at “La Casa” and send a text to remind them too!
- It’s totally ok to get dressed up and have nowhere to go! Sometimes just washing your hair and putting on a dab of lip gloss is all you need to feel better and more like yourself. Show up to impress! (or have a pajama party- do you boo boo!)
- Make a cocktail together, pour wine, or try a new recipe for a mocktail! Make a game out of it and each person has only 10 minutes to come up with a drink- the tastiest drink maker gets to pick the movie for the night!
- Set everything up so it’s ready to go and you don’t have to spend time in the kitchen. The entire point is to relax so it’s totally ok to rely on pre-cooked or frozen prepared items! Ice cream sundaes for dinner, anyone?
- Take turns! This is a great opportunity for each of you to put in a little effort. Set dates to cook for each other, or one of you makes dinner and the other make dessert! #balance
- Say a toast! We have a rule that each of us always has to say a meaningful toast before we have our first sip!
- Log off. Put your phones to the side, agree to avoid any stressful topics, and take a breather!
